Featured Quilt - Nancy Mahoney's Judge’s Recognition Award at AQS QuiltWeek Paducah 2025


I Come To The Garden by Diane Swartzendruber received Nancy Mahoney's June Tailor, Inc. Judge’s Recognition Award at AQS QuiltWeek – Paducah 2025. Diane's quilt features over 500 Log Cabin blocks, surrounded by too many leaves to count, which make up the garden of the title. Created using a combination of hand appliqué, paper piecing, and free motion quilting, Nancy saw the vision executed by Diane and awarded her one of the coveted Judge's Recognition awards at this year's Paducah quilt show.

The Quilt Show Puzzle: A Pop Art Portrait

 "Dave" by Karla Alexander 


The subject of Karla's quilt, Dave, is her brother-in-law Dave who lives in Seattle. Dave is a retired architect who worked on many of the buildings in downtown Seattle. At the time, Dave was redoing a daylight studio shop that featured many concrete calls, of which he was a fan of their contemporary aesthetic. But Karla felt that he needed something to brighten those walls up, so she took a picture of him, added an Andy Warhol style to it, and Dave the quilt was born.
